Young Joni was a restaurant in Minneapolis, Minnesota, United States.

Contents

Description

In addition to pizza, the restaurant served small plates such as Korean sweet potatoes and charred savoy cabbage. [1]

History

Young Joni closed on September 12, 2025. [2] [3]

Reception

The restaurant was included in The New York Times 's 2024 list of the 22 best pizzerias in the U.S. [4] [5]
